Q. Area of the triangle formed by pair of tangents and the corresponding chord of contact for a circle is (R is the radius of circle and L is length of tangent)
in the bigger triangle sin @ = R / (L2+ R2)1/2 ....................(A)
cos @ = L / (L2+ R2)1/2 ....................(B)
Now the area of the required triangle (the shaded area) = b X h
in smaller triangle, with angle @ .... h = L cos @ and b = L sin @
therefore, the area = L2 sin @ cos @ substituting values from (A) and (B)
= RL3 / (L2+ R2)
